Asus MB169B+ portable monitor

World’s slimmest and lightest USB monitor

4/5

Pixel-resolution: 1,920 x 1,080

Pros

Cons

The Asus MB169B+ has a 15.6-inch size, so using it feel more like a regular monitor. With a pixel-resolution of 1,920 x 1,080, it’s perfect for streaming HD video, actively using applications side-by-side and even gaming if you have a sufficiently powerful laptop.

It is extremely user-friendly thanks to its USB-3 connection, which uses a single cable to send video, noise and power. It with a useful protective sleeve that doubles as a travel case. Asus’ portable monitor utilizes an in-plane switching (IPS) display, which brings decent viewing angles, making it best for enjoying video with a good friend.

Gechic 1102E portable monitor

A fantastic portable monitor for professional photographers

4.4/5

Pixel-resolution: 1,920 x 1,080

Pros

Cons

For professional photographers who require a monitor to handle shoots, the Gechic 1102E features an IPS display like the Asus MB169B+. However, this one is smaller sized at 11.6 inches and more portable, enabling it to be quickly connected to a tripod or SLR electronic camera while out in the field.

This HD screen supports 16.7 million colors, with onboard color temperature settings, enabling you to get it as close to your cam’s display as possible.

The 1102E is also well-connected, including assistance for VGA, micro HDMI and mini DisplayPort. These make it suitable for various usage cases.

Asus MB168B+ portable monitor

1080p goodness over regular USB-A

4.1/5

Pixel-resolution: 1,920 x 1,080

Pros

Cons

The Asus MB169B+ might be the best portable monitor for you if you don’t have a USB-C connection on your laptop.

This one links to your laptop with single cable television, except it uses a standard USB-A port instead. It uses USB 2.0 and USB 3.0 and you’ll experience significantly more latency with the former due to its slower data transfer rate.

Still, it features the same attractive slim and lightweight design. Thanks to Asus EzLink graphics processing tech offloading from a PC to monitor, you can connect up to 5 of them if your laptop has enough USB ports.
